'Nervous' Arjun Rampal feels like newcomer

Arjun Rampal

Actor Arjun Rampal is a tad nervous about his forthcoming film "Roy", especially as he will be seen on the silver screen after a gap of one and a half years.

"It's been one and half years that I have not been on the screen, so I am a bit nervous. I feel like a newcomer," Arjun said at the launch of Dabboo Ratnani's annual calendar.

However, he says that he has seen the movie and feels it is "nice".

Arjun's last appearance on the big screen was in the 2013 film "D-Day".

In "Roy", directed by Vikramjit Singh, Arjun will be seen as a writer and he hopes his "different role" in the film would work for him.

Slated to release Feb 13, "Roy" also features Jacqueline Fernandez and Ranbir Kapoor.
